To delay provisioning until the first pod is scheduled, use the second class:
```yaml
apiVersion: v1
kind: PersistentVolumeClaim
metadata:
name: my-data-wait
spec:
accessModes:
- ReadWriteOnce
storageClassName: kloud-csi-wait-for-first-consumer
resources:
requests:
storage: 10Gi
```
## Configuration reference
The driver accepts configuration from an HCL file, environment variables, or both. Environment variables take precedence and are what the Helm chart uses.
